Australian wholesaler and member of the Metcash Group Campbells Wholesale is celebrating 90 years in business.

Campbells Cash & Carry is a self-service wholesaler serving Australia’s independent, family-owned businesses since 1933.

A member of Australia’s wholesale distribution company, the Metcash Group, Campbells has served the independent, family-owned business sector over the course of nine decades.

In that time, Campbells has grown into a $1bn business with 700 employees spanning every state in Australia, providing products and services through its network of 16 stores boasting the largest product range in the national wholesale market. 

Since its inception, Campbells has worked with independent businesses to provide value wholesale solutions through its unique self-service warehouses and national online delivery network.

Key milestones in Campbells’ 90 years in business
  • 1933: Campbells was founded by A G Campbell in Sydney, pioneering the concept of self-service wholesale shopping.
  • 1970s: The company expands its footprint, opening stores in key locations across Australia to serve a growing customer base. 
  • 1980: Campbells successfully competes with major industry chains, and in 1980, AG Campbells became part of Davids through an acquisition.
  • 1980s & 90s: AG Campbells experiences remarkable growth and expansion, acquiring several wholesale businesses and establishing additional self-service sites, solidifying AG Campbells’ position as a prominent grocery wholesaler in New South Wales.
  • 1987: Campbells Wholesale has developed a network of 30 outlets spanning the east coast of Australia.
  • 1999: Campbells joins the Metcash Group. The company’s affiliation with the widest retail distribution network in Australia has enabled the Campbells to serve a diverse range of customers, including remote communities, and both large and small independent retailers.
  • 2020s: Campbells celebrates its 90th anniversary with 700 employees, a network of 16 stores and representatives spanning every state in Australia.
